Captain Duff 79 Report post Posted February 27, 2016 35 minutes ago, Tom B said: They're awesome! - Are they street legal in the UK? If you mean the smoked ones (the rest are definitely ok) then I have seen reports on UK forums of them passing MOT's since last year, although given it's a 10 minute easy job to DIY fit these and if you don't sell the old OEM ones it can be easily sorted if there is any MOT problem at certain garages to get a pass by doing a couple of quick swaps.
